What is floral tape?
Floral tape is a non-sticky pressure sensitive tape that will stick to itself when stretched.Use floral tape to conceal wires and other hardware used in making corsages and similar floral decorations.Use floral tape to bind wires to flower stems and to bind wired or taped flowers together.

Can you use floral tape on real flowers?
You can extend the length of a flower easily, with wires and taping, so that it works in your arrangement. Once cut flowers are wired you should tape them with florist tape to hold the moisture that is in the stem.
What can I use instead of floral tape?
In a pinch almost any kind of tape you have around the house will hold floral foam or other anchoring material in place. Narrow strips of electrical tape, masking tape, adhesive tape, freezer tape, or any waterproof vinyl tape will do.
What can I use to hold flowers in a vase?
Use tape to keep your flowers in place.
To keep short flowers from falling out of shallow vases, make a grid with clear water-resistant floral tape (or thin transparent Scotch tape) to hold flowers in place. Insert fuller flowers first at an angle since they’ll take up most of the vase/bowl.
Why is floral tape sticky on both sides?
Why is my floral tape so sticky? Wrapping the stretched tape over itself makes it stick. The tape is covered in a wax adhesive that doesn’t activate until the tape is stretched, and it sticks only to itself.
How do you remove floral adhesive?
How to Remove Floral Tape Stickiness
Wet a wad of paper toweling.Wipe your hands with the wet toweling as you work. Scrape lumps of floral-tape residue using a plastic scraper or knife.Put waterless hand cleaner directly onto the floral tape residue and rub it with your fingers.
How do you remove floral Putty?
Spray WD-40 or a similar lubricating oil into the dish, covering the floral putty. Allow it to sit for 3 to 5 minutes. If you do not have WD-40 on hand, pour vegetable oil into the dish and let it sit for the same amount of time.

Can you put flowers on a cake?
Placing fresh flowers into a cake without sealing them can cause toxic chemicals (like pesticides) to leach into the cake and potentially cause a major food hazard to your guests.
What can I use instead of floral tape for cake?
Method 2: Wrap with cling wrap or foil
If you don’t want to use the straws or the lollipop sticks, you can wrap the wires of your gum paste flowers with cling wrap or foil before poking them into the cake and you can do this for each individual flower or group a few together as one.
Is baby’s breath toxic on cake?
While there’s a world of beautiful flowers out there, not all of them are safe to use on something edible like a cake. Flowers like hydrangeas and baby’s breath, while popular in bouquets, are actually toxic.
